Choosing Eco-Conscious Destinations
Choosing eco-conscious destinations has become increasingly important for travelers looking to minimize their environmental impact. By selecting locations that prioritize sustainability, tourists can support initiatives that protect natural resources and local communities. These destinations often offer eco-friendly accommodations, such as hotels that utilize renewable energy, practice water conservation, and promote local culture through authentic experiences. Engaging in environmentally responsible activities, like hiking, wildlife watching, or volunteering for conservation projects, enhances the journey while fostering a deeper connection to the ecosystem. Furthermore, supporting local businesses not only benefits the environment but also enriches the travel experience, making it both meaningful and memorable.

Green Transportation Options
Green transportation options are essential for creating a more sustainable future and reducing our carbon footprint. Public transit systems, such as buses and trains, offer efficient alternatives to single-occupancy vehicles, decreasing traffic congestion and emissions. Biking and walking are not only environmentally friendly but also promote physical health and community interaction. Electric vehicles (EVs), powered by renewable energy sources, are gaining popularity, providing a cleaner alternative to conventional gasoline-powered cars. Carpooling and ride-sharing services further reduce the number of vehicles on the road. By embracing these green transportation options, individuals and communities can contribute to a healthier planet while enjoying the benefits of eco-friendly travel.

Supporting Local Economies
Supporting local economies is vital for fostering community resilience and sustainability. When individuals choose to shop at local businesses, they contribute to the economic health of their neighborhoods, ensuring that funds stay within the community. Local businesses often create jobs, provide unique products and services, and prioritize customer relationships, enhancing the overall quality of life. Additionally, these establishments are more likely to invest in local causes and charities, further strengthening community ties. By supporting local economies, consumers can encourage a diverse marketplace that reflects the culture and values of the area, leading to a thriving environment for all residents.
